Transaction 751a09f77688dfc2f3fdd6cdf6c9c6b47a2443df367638fc025e149417522960
1 Input
1 Output
-
751a09f77688dfc2f3fdd6cdf6c9c6b47a2443df367638fc025e149417522960:0
- value
- 27278046
- script pubkey
- OP_0 OP_PUSHBYTES_20 33898a0385931fd17c12afd7d76e1ef1619dd1e9
- address
- bc1qxwyc5qu9jv0azlqj4ltawms779sem50ftzd32w